A circuit feeding shop, refrigeration, or agricultural equipment is sized around its real duty cycle rather than its nameplate alone, because equipment that runs most of the day behaves like a continuous load. That changes conductor size, overcurrent protection, and disconnect placement compared with a general-purpose circuit doing the same nominal amperage.

Whether the existing service can carry the new load: Adding a charger, spa, or cooling equipment to a panel that is already near capacity turns one job into two. A load check up front is what separates a dedicated circuit from a full service upgrade. The route from the panel to where the power is needed: Distance, wall and ceiling finishes, attic and crawlspace access, and whether conduit can run concealed or has to be surface-mounted all move the number more than the device being installed does. Permit and inspection scope: A dedicated circuit and a panel replacement sit in different permit categories. EV charger permits are expedited by state law; panel and service work generally is not. Whether the utility has to be involved: Work that changes the meter or the service brings the serving utility in alongside the City, with its own application, scheduling, and disconnect coordination. Work that stops at the panel usually does not. What the existing wiring turns out to be: Older homes surface ungrounded circuits, aging breakers, prior unpermitted work, or missing GFCI protection once things are opened up. We would rather find it during the estimate than during the install.

Roughly, addresses east of Washington Street are served by Imperial Irrigation District (IID) and addresses west of it by Southern California Edison (SCE). The line runs through cities, not just between them, so a single city can contain both. Check the meter or a recent bill before assuming , a panel or service upgrade is coordinated with whichever utility actually feeds the address, and the two use entirely separate application processes.
Yes, a Level 2 EV charger installation needs an electrical permit. California law requires every city to run an expedited, streamlined permit process for EV charging stations. Under Government Code section 65850.7 (AB 1236), an application that meets the city’s published checklist is deemed complete, and review is limited to health and safety compliance rather than discretionary design review. Equipment that runs most of the day behaves like a continuous load, so the circuit is sized around its real duty cycle rather than its nameplate alone. That changes conductor size, overcurrent protection, and disconnect placement compared with a general-purpose circuit at the same nominal amperage, and ambient heat in an unconditioned shop reduces conductor ampacity further.
